    Sunny warm days around the moon phase in shallow water from now until March/April.
    Bass start to spawn in December in the southern part of the state and a little later as you go farther north.
    The key is good clean water and hard/sandy bottom with vegetation for protection. my .02 cents

    Are you looking for pure bed fishing? For a trip I am a huge fan of Kissimmee chain. Multiple lakes attached and you can lock into TOHO if you put in on Kiss. Every style of fishing you can do in Florida is to be had on that chain. You can be throwing a rattle bait in Cypress and in 10 minutes be flipping matts on Kissimmee. Also, that time of year you have several options for wind protection. We all know bass generally spawn in the same areas year after year, however, in this state timing is always different. If you and your friend are taking several days off I would remain flexible and follow the fish. Pick a lake or chain of lakes and if it is off drive to another one. Last year my first bedding fish was caught in DEC and my last in May.
